(Anonymous) 2016-03-03 06:33 am (UTC)(link)but art school in the us at least is insanely expensive and scholarships are hard enough to come by that for most majors i'd argue it honestly isn't worth it. for design or illustration you can 100% make it without a formal four-year degree. past the internship stage, most employers won't care about dick but your portfolio anyway. and if you're freelancing, clients definitely don't give a shit
i will say that art school has been great for pushing my boundaries, and giving me experience in taking often harsh feedback and strict deadlines into account. but it's not the only way to get where you want to go, and i definitely wouldn't still be here if my specific field didn't care so much about having a degree.
if you do want to do formal training and your circumstances allow, consider looking outside the country. it was literally cheaper for me to move internationally and attend school than it was to go to the one in my hometown, even with their scholarships.
community colleges and online courses are also often great, and sorely underrated. but at the end of the day you really just need the drive to put together the portfolio and solicit feedback and keep improving on your own. for some people, school's the environment for that. for others it's not necessary.
if you're doing something highly technical like 3d modeling and animation, then yeah that's a different situation and one that instruction would benefit you for. those programs are insane. but even then, i know people who've taught themselves.
if you're looking strictly at fine arts rather than applied things like illustration, i would very strongly encourage you not to go for a degree at all and instead look for a la carte apprenticeship type courses. but that's just me
